|June 14, 2012, 11:22||
Join Date: Sep 2009
Location: Tehran, Iran
Blog Entries: 1Rep Power: 14
Hi dear foamer
i need to read runTime from main solver in a class, i tried to use the following implementation:
const Time& runTime = alpha1_.db().lookupObject<Time>("runTime");
it compiles fine, but when it runs it gives the following error:
request for time runTime from objectRegistry region0 failed
available objects of type time are
How can i resolve this error?
and better question How i can read runTime.deltaT() in subclass from solver.C ?
|June 14, 2012, 14:07||
Marco A. Turcios
Join Date: Mar 2009
Location: Vancouver, BC, Canada
Posts: 725Rep Power: 18
In chemistryModel and other classes, I've seen time access handled through the mesh, like mesh.time().timeName(). Its been a while before I looked at it, but I think that mesh is a part of that class (referencing a previously created mesh.
|Thread||Thread Starter||Forum||Replies||Last Post|
|lookupObject||nimasam||OpenFOAM Bugs||0||July 3, 2011 07:55|
|dynamic_cast and lookupObject||kev4573||OpenFOAM Programming & Development||0||December 10, 2009 19:12|